Params.ts 847 Bytes
import { ExtraDTO } from '../component/extra/ExtraDTO';

export interface Params {
  pageID: string;
  contentID?: string;
  path?: string;
  url?: string;
  extra?: ExtraDTO; // 跳转时额外需要带的参数:map<String,String>	即仅有一层的json

  // 详情页类型
  // 1.点播详情页
  // 2.直播详情页
  // 8.图文详情页
  // 9.多图(图集)详情页
  // 14和15 动态详情页
  // 13 音频详情页
  // 30 金刚位
  // 18.大图列表页 - 图片预览  ------ 需要变更待定
  // 19.单个视频播放页 - 视频播放 ----- 需要变更待定
  detailPageType?: number; // 详情页类型
  liveStyle?: number; // 直播类型:0横屏,1竖屏
  creatorId?: string; //号主id
  videoUrl?: string;
  videoCoverUrl?: string;
  pageId?: string;
  backVisibility?: boolean; //展示顶部返回栏
}